Adox CHS 100 II Black and White Negative Film | 35mm Roll Film, 36 Exposures

Overview

Adox CHS 100 II Black and White Negative Film is an orthopanchromatically-sensitized traditional film exhibiting a classical grain structure and single-layer emulsion for wide tonal separation and extensive highlight control. It has a medium nominal sensitivity of ISO 100/21° and dual anti-halation layers to offer fine image sharpness with unobtrusive grain. Compared to modern emulsions, the two-part single-layer emulsion offers greater separation between tones while maintaining a wide overall exposure latitude. In addition to processing in standard black and white chemistry as a negative, this film can also be developed in a reversal process to yield black and white transparencies.
